IELTS Overview

Before diving into the fee structure, it's important to understand what the IELTS test entails. It examines prospects on four key aspects of language efficiency: Listening, Reading, Writing, and Speaking. It can be found in 2 variations:

  1. IELTS Academic: For individuals making an application for college or expert registration.
  2. IELTS General Training: For those undertaking non-academic training, work experience, or migration.

IELTS Test Fee in Pakistan

The test fee differs based on numerous elements, including the test format and place within Pakistan. Presently, the IELTS test fee in Pakistan is around PKR 37,000 - PKR 39,000. Below is an in-depth breakdown of the IELTS test fees and other prospective costs prospects might sustain:

Type of Test

Approximate Fee (PKR)

IELTS Academic

37,000 - 39,000

IELTS General Training

37,000 - 39,000

Extra Services

Rescheduling Fee

5,000

Late Registration Fee

10,000

Test Report Form (TRF) Fee

1,000

Additional Costs

  1. Rescheduling Fee: If candidates require to alter their test date, they should pay a rescheduling fee of PKR 5,000.
  2. Late Registration Fee: Registering for the test after the basic deadline incurs an additional PKR 10,000.
  3. Test Report Form (TRF) Fee: An additional fee of PKR 1,000 is charged for each replicate TRF requested.

Essential Notes

  • The test fee is subject to change based on the particular test centers and regional regulations.
  • It's advisable for candidates to watch on updates from the British Council or IDP Education (the two test companies in Pakistan) for any modifications.

Payment Methods

Prospects can pay the IELTS test fee through various techniques:

  1. Bank Transfer: Most centers enable prospects to transfer the fee through designated banks.
  2. Online Payment: Some test focuses accept online payments through credit/debit cards.
  3. Money Payment: Candidates can likewise pay straight at the test center.

What Is Included in the Test Fee?

The IELTS test fee in Pakistan covers several vital services:

  • Test Materials: All essential materials needed for the IELTS test, including listening and checking out documents, are provided.
  • Test Administration: The fee consists of the administrative costs associated with organizing the test.
  • Outcomes Reporting: Candidates receive a physical copy of their rating report, which can be sent out to universities or companies, depending on their requirements.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. What should I do if I can not participate in the test?

  • If you are not able to go to the scheduled test, you can reschedule by paying the rescheduling fee. Ensure you inform the test center a minimum of five weeks beforehand.

2. When will I receive my test results?

  • Test outcomes are usually available 13 days after the test date. Candidates can view their ratings online and will likewise get a Test Report Form by post.

3. Can I take the test more than once?

  • Yes, candidates can retake the IELTS as lot of times as required. Each attempt requires a different registration and payment.

4. The length of time are IELTS scores valid?

  • IELTS ratings are typically valid for two years. After this period, candidates may need to retake the test if they want to utilize their ratings.

5. Is it possible to receive a refund if I cancel my test?

  • Refund policies vary among test centers. Normally, candidates might be eligible for a partial refund if they cancel within a specific timeframe.

6. Do the fees differ by test center?

  • No, the IELTS test fee is standardized across test centers in Pakistan; however, extra fees for services might vary.
